The elevated floor appropriate for standing or pairing with excessive stools usually measures between 41 and 43 inches. This dimension offers a cushty expertise for people to face and congregate, or to sit down on appropriately sized seating. Variations might exist relying on the producer and meant design, however the aforementioned vary represents a normal guideline.

Seating Compatibility
Stools designed for this top usually vary from 28 to 33 inches in seat top. This variance permits for snug legroom and enough assist. The distinction between the desk floor and the seat is essential for a purposeful setup.

3. Ergonomic Concerns
Ergonomics are integral to the performance of elevated surfaces. The dimensional specs straight affect posture and luxury. A correctly proportioned floor minimizes pressure on the again, neck, and shoulders. Insufficient top forces customers to both hunch over or attain upwards, resulting in discomfort and potential musculoskeletal points. As an illustration, extended use of a floor that’s too low compels the consumer to flex ahead, creating stress on the lumbar backbone. Conversely, a floor that’s excessively excessive necessitates elevated shoulders, contributing to pressure within the neck and higher again. A snug and purposeful design minimizes bodily stress, supporting each well-being and productiveness.
Sensible utility emphasizes the significance of contemplating each the peak of the floor and the accompanying seating. Correct pairing of the 2 ensures that the consumer’s elbows are roughly stage with the floor when seated. This place permits for pure arm placement and reduces the chance of repetitive pressure accidents. Standing customers additionally profit from acceptable dimensions, because it permits them to keep up an upright posture with out undue reaching or leaning. 6. Materials Sturdiness
The structural integrity and longevity of elevated surfaces are straight contingent upon materials sturdiness. These surfaces, typically subjected to heavy utilization and potential abuse, necessitate sturdy supplies able to withstanding fixed put on and tear. For elevated tables, the fabric composition dictates its resistance to scratches, spills, impacts, and total degradation. In industrial settings, the place these tables encounter frequent utilization and potential accidents, the number of sturdy supplies is paramount. A poorly chosen materials will lead to untimely put on, requiring frequent repairs or replacements. For instance, a laminate floor missing adequate protecting coating is inclined to scratches and water injury, impacting each its look and structural integrity.
The connection between materials sturdiness and the specified top of the desk can be influenced by building strategies. The chosen materials should be able to supporting the desk at the usual elevation (41-43 inches) with out compromising stability. Sure supplies might require further reinforcement to make sure that the elevated construction stays safe and doesn’t wobble or collapse beneath stress. A stable wooden desk, as an illustration, usually provides inherent energy and stability at this top, whereas a lighter materials, akin to particleboard, might require a extra sturdy body or assist system. Industrial institutions, notably these with excessive visitors, typically choose chrome steel or equally resilient supplies for each the floor and the supporting construction to maximise sturdiness and decrease upkeep necessities.
